Understanding the Mechanics of the Game

At its heart, aviator is remarkably straightforward. A player begins by placing a bet before each round. Once the round commences, a plane takes off and begins to ascend. As the plane gains altitude, a multiplier increases in value. The objective is simple: cash out your bet before the plane flies away – the higher the multiplier at the moment of cash out, the larger the winnings. The beauty of the game resides in the real-time nature of the experience. Players make split-second decisions based on their risk tolerance and intuition. Some may opt for a quick cash-out with a small multiplier, securing a modest profit, while others will hold out for a significant payout, accepting the increased risk of losing their stake. This element of personal control is a key differentiator. The game frequently incorporates an auto-cashout feature, allowing players to pre-set a desired multiplier for automatic withdrawal.

Bankroll Management Techniques

Effective bankroll management is arguably the most crucial aspect of playing aviator. A common technique is to wager only a small percentage of your total bankroll on each round – typically between 1% and 5%. This ensures that you can withstand a series of losses without depleting your funds. Another useful tactic is to establish a predetermined profit target and a stop-loss limit. Once you reach your profit goal, cash out and walk away. Conversely, if you reach your stop-loss limit, cease playing for the session. Disciplined bankroll management transforms aviator from a reckless gamble into a calculated endeavor, increasing your longevity and potential for long-term success. It also fosters a healthy relationship with the game, preventing emotional decision-making.

Combating Tilt and Emotional Betting

“Tilt”, a term borrowed from poker, refers to a state of emotional frustration or agitation that leads to poor decision-making. In aviator, tilt can manifest as reckless betting, chasing losses, or abandoning a pre-defined strategy. Combating tilt requires self-awareness and discipline. If you find yourself becoming emotionally invested in the outcome of a round, take a break. Engage in a relaxing activity to clear your head and regain perspective. Avoid playing while feeling stressed, tired, or under the influence of alcohol. Remind yourself that aviator is a game of chance and that losses are an inevitable part of the experience. Adhering to a strict bankroll management plan and automating cash-outs can also help to mitigate the impact of emotional betting.
